Richmond scores 14 as Seton Hall knocks off Fairleigh Dickinson 85-55
SOUTH ORANGE, N.J. -- — Kadary Richmond had 14 points in Seton Hall's 85-55 victory against Fairleigh Dickinson on Saturday night.
Richmond also contributed seven rebounds and four steals for the Pirates (2-0). Al-Amir Dawes was 5 of 15 shooting (3 for 10 from 3-point range) to add 13 points. Jaden Bediako shot 4 of 5 from the field and 4 for 4 from the line to finish with 12 points.
The Knights (2-1) were led in scoring by Terrence Brown, who finished with 10 points. Fairleigh Dickinson also got eight points and three steals from Jameel Morris. In addition, Jo'el Emanuel finished with seven points.
NEXT UP
Both teams play again on Wednesday. Seton Hall hosts Albany (NY) and Fairleigh Dickinson hosts Saint Peter's.
